Delf - Name Meaning and Pronunciation

Delf

Delf is a unique and relatively uncommon name with Dutch and Old English origins, meaning 'a small ditch' or 'a well.' It has gained a vintage charm and evokes a sense of natural beauty and tranquility. Traditionally, it is used as a masculine name, though it can also be found as a feminine name in rare cases.

Delf has a rustic and nature-inspired quality, often associated with tranquility and simplicity. The name is easy to pronounce and remember, making it appealing for those seeking something distinctive yet understated.

Religious and Cultural Significance

Religion: Non-religious

Background: Delf doesn't have specific religious connotations; it is more related to geographical features and nature.

Cultural Significance: In Dutch culture, the word 'delf' relates to digging or excavation, tying it to history and land use.

Historical Significance: Historically, 'delf' has been used in literature and has connections with agricultural practices in Europe, referring to the cultivation of land and use of natural resources.
